If you have nephritis we should first know which type of nephritis it is. The following reports are important please inform. urine routine findings including rbcs and wbc in urine, urine protien estimation by protein creatinine ration in urine. serum creatinine level and ultrasound report.
If you are already diagnosed case of nephritis then the doctor must have done a kidney biopsy to see the cause of nephritis. kindly inform any such reports if available.
